The PLAAF has made a rare denial of rumors circulating online about the crash of a J-10B. People’s Daily Online said the air force traced the source to a personal blog of a worker from a website in Beijing.

X-47B flies with gears up
X-47B Unmanned Combat Air System Demonstration aircraft flew with its landing gears up for the first time on Sept. 30.

Budget cuts threaten Israel missile defense programs
The Israeli defense force faces a potential budget cut of some NIS 3 billion and the Magic Wand, Arrow 2 and 3 missile defense programs may have to stop development work.
